无需揉面的面包与主体性的消失No-Knead Bread and the Death of Subjectivity
一个不需要揉面 (No-Knead) 的面包配方,本质上是一次关于“效率”的博弈。它通过延长休息时间来替代体力劳动,将原本需要通过肉体参与、感知面团状态的 a-priori 过程,简化成了对指令的绝对服从。在这种 a-posteriori 的结果导向中,个体不再是创造者,而是一个执行指令的 a-gent。
最讽刺的在评论区:有人在面对一个面包配方时,通过加入黄油、巧克力豆和鸡蛋,将其变成了曲奇饼干,并天真地问“我哪里做错了”。这不仅仅是一个冷笑话,而是一个关于“表达”的隐喻。在一个被定义好的结构(Recipe)里,如果你不扮演那个“合格的执行者”,你就在这个系统里失去了坐标。而那个迅速跳出来指责其“没有遵循原方”的评论者,正是典型的共谋者——他在通过维护既定秩序的纯洁性,来确认自己在这个系统中的正确位置。
这种对“标准答案”的病态依赖,正是元暴力的微观体现。当我们习惯于在生活的所有领域寻找一个 5-star 的最优解模版,我们其实是在潜意识里接受了一种规训:只要结果是“正确”的,过程中的主体性消失是可以接受的。这种对“便捷”的追求,最终会演变成一种认知入口的垄断——你不再思考面包为什么会发酵,你只关心你是否正确地执行了那个被定义为“真实”的步骤。
A no-knead bread recipe is essentially a game of 'efficiency'. By extending resting time to replace physical labor, it simplifies the a-priori process of tactile engagement with the dough into absolute obedience to instructions. In this a-posteriori result-oriented framework, the individual is no longer a creator, but an agent executing a script.
The irony peaks in the comments: someone adds butter, chocolate chips, and eggs to a bread recipe, turns it into a cookie, and naively asks, "What did I do wrong?" This is more than a joke; it is a metaphor for Expression. Within a predefined structure (the Recipe), if you fail to play the role of the 'competent executor,' you lose your coordinates in the system. The commenter who swiftly mocks them for not following the original recipe is a classic complicit actor—confirming their own place in the system by policing the purity of the established order.
This pathological reliance on 'standard answers' is a micro-manifestation of meta-violence. When we habitually seek a 5-star optimal template for every aspect of life, we subconsciously accept a form of discipline: that the disappearance of subjectivity is an acceptable price for a 'correct' result. This pursuit of convenience eventually evolves into a monopoly of cognitive entry points—you no longer wonder why bread ferments; you only care if you have correctly performed the steps defined as 'fact'.
